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 2025/326 of 18 February 2025 making imports of valine originating in the People’s Republic of China subject to registration
Issued by European Commission
· Directorate-General for Trade and Economic Security
Commission Implementing Regulation (EU) 2025/326 makes imports of valine originating in the People’s Republic of China subject to registration. This registration is a preliminary step in an anti-dumping investigation and allows for the potential retroactive imposition of anti-dumping duties.
Key Changes
Imports of valine and its esters, salts thereof, as a separate chemically defined organic compound, whether or not containing impurities, currently classified under CN code 2922 49 85 (TARIC code 2922 49 85 87) and originating in the People’s Republic of China, are now subject to registration.
The registration period will expire nine months after the regulation's entry into force.
The anti-dumping investigation was initiated following a complaint by Eurolysine SAS on behalf of producers representing more than 25% of the total Union production of valine.
The complaint alleges a dumping margin of 65% and an injury elimination level between 150-250% for the product concerned for the period from 1 July 2023 to 30 June 2024.
The Commission is not yet in a position to estimate the amount of possible future liability.

COMMISSION IMPLEMENTING REGULATION (EU) 2025/326
of 18 February 2025
making imports of valine originating in the People’s Republic of China subject to registration
THE EUROPEAN COMMISSION,
Having regard to the Treaty on the Functioning of the European Union,
Having regard to Regulation (EU) 2016/1036 of the European Parliament and of the Council of 8 June 2016on protection
against dumped imports from countries not members of the European Union(1)(‘the basic Regulation’) and in particular
Article 14(5) thereof,
After informing the Member States,
Whereas:
(1) On 19 December 2024, the European Commission (‘the Commission’) announced, by a notice published in the
Official Journal of the European Union(2), the initiation of an anti-dumping proceeding with regard to imports into the
Union of valine originating in the People’s Republic of China.
(2) This initiation followed a complaint lodged on 5 November 2024 by Eurolysine SAS on behalf of producers
representing more than 25 % of the total Union production of valine.
1. PRODUCT SUBJECT TO REGISTRATION
(3) The product subject to registration (‘the product concerned’) is valine and its esters, salts thereof, as a separate
chemically defined organic compound, whether or not containing impurities.
(4) The product concerned is currently classified under CN code 2922 49 85 (TARIC code 2922 49 85 87) and
originating in the People’s Republic of China. The CN and TARIC codes are given for information only and without
prejudice to a subsequent change in the tariff classification.
2. REGISTRATION
(5) Under Article 14(5) of the basic Regulation, imports of the product concerned may be made subject to registration
for the purpose of ensuring that, if the investigation results in findings leading to the imposition of anti-dumping
duties, those duties can, if the necessary conditions are fulfilled, be levied retroactively on the registered imports in
accordance with the applicable legal provisions.
(6) The Commission has decided to make imports of the product concerned subject to registration on its own initiative
under Article 14(5) of the basic Regulation. The conditions for retroactive collection of duties will be assessed in the
regulation imposing definitive duties if any.
(7) Any future liability would emanate from the findings of the anti-dumping investigation.
(8) The allegations in the complaint requesting the initiation of an anti-dumping investigation estimate a dumping
margin of 65 % and an injury elimination level between [150-250 %](3)for the product concerned for the period
from 1 July 2023 to 30 June 2024. The amount of possible future liability would normally be set at the lower of
those two levels according to Article 7(2) of the basic Regulation.

(9) However, at this stage the Commission is not in a position to estimate the amount of possible future liability. Thus,
the amounts mentioned in the complaint are only for information purposes and cannot create any expectations as
to the actual level of liability which will be established as a result of the investigation.

HAS ADOPTED THIS REGULATION:
Article 1
1. The customs authorities are hereby directed, under Article 14(5) of Regulation (EU) 2016/1036, to take the
appropriate steps to register imports into the Union of valine and its esters, salts thereof, as a separate chemically defined
organic compound, whether or not containing impurities, currently classified under CN code 2922 49 85 (TARIC code
2922 49 85 87) and originating in the People’s Republic of China.
2. Registration shall expire nine months following the date of entry into force of this Regulation.
Article 2
This Regulation shall enter into force on the day following that of its publication in the Official Journal of the European Union.
This Regulation shall be binding in its entirety and directly applicable in all Member States.
